Take control with the M-Audio Keystation 61es 61-key keyboard controller. Includes both pitch and mod wheels, semi-weighted synth action, and USB connectivity.

The M-Audio Keystation 61es is a 61-note USB keyboard with velocity-sensitive, semi-weighted keys that is designed to easily integrate in any computer music environment. Class compliancy with Mac OS X and Windows XP delivers true plug-and-play setup. The Keystation 61es is also compatible with many music education and music creation software titles, making it ideal for classrooms and studios alike. More advanced users can control software synths, external sound devices, and more with the assignable slider, and pitch and mod wheels. This sleek, compact keyboard is USB bus-powered and requires no external power supply.

Features:

- 61-note velocity-sensitive semi-weighted action
- Pitch bend and modulation wheels
- Volume/control slider
- Advanced function button for programming
- Sustain foot pedal input (pedal sold separately)
- Octave +/- buttons to extend keyboard range
- Separate MIDI out jack routes MIDI signals from your computer to control external devices
- Powered via USB or 9VDC power adapter (sold separately)
- Mac OSX and Windows XP class compliant for plug-and-play

Power Supply: USB Cable (Included) or AC Adaptor (Not Included - only required if using without computer)

Size: 41 in. (L) x 11-1/2 in. (H) x 5 in. (D)

Weight: 11 lbs.

Sound
It doesn't have any sounds built in, it's a MIDI controller. You need a PC/Mac or external sound device to use it with.
Features
All I wanted was keys, has on board octave buttons and a master slider. That's enough for me. Feels very solid, no complaints about the build quality.
Ease of Use
Simply plug and play.
Quality
Excellent for the price. It's not as smooth and comfortable as the keybeds found on more expensive controllers and keyboards / synths. But it's 100% playable and the 61 keys are a huge step up for me. This is an excellent item for anyone that's interested in moving up from the average 25 / 49 key controllers and synths out there.
Value
Excellent cost to function value.
Manufacturer Support
Not needed.
The Wow Factor
A black one would have been nice, but I don't tend to buy things based on looks but rather functionality. This does what I need.
